Will SBA loans be forgiven?

SBA loans, including the 7(a) program, are not typically forgiven. They are structured as debt that must be repaid over a set term with interest. Specific programs like EIDL had forgiveness options under certain conditions, but standard 7(a) loans require repayment.

Who qualifies for an SBA loan?

To qualify for an SBA 7(a) loan, your business must be a for-profit U.S. entity, operate in an eligible industry, and demonstrate the need for financing. You must also show you've exhausted other funding options and have a sound business plan and good credit.

What disqualifies you from getting an SBA loan?

Several factors can disqualify a business. These include operating in an ineligible industry, having excessive personal or business debt, poor credit history, insufficient collateral, or an incomplete or unconvincing business plan. Lenders also scrutinize past bankruptcies or tax liens.
